Buyers evaluating curtain wall suppliers on Alibaba.com typically conduct comprehensive factory audits before placing orders. Understanding the audit framework helps manufacturers prepare effectively and demonstrate their capabilities. Based on industry best practices, here is an 8-stage factory audit checklist specifically adapted for curtain wall manufacturers.
Stage 1: Supplier Legitimacy & Documentation - Verify business license, registration documents, export licenses, and relevant certifications (ISO 9001, CE marking authorization). Check past performance records and client references. Financial stability and legal compliance are foundational requirements [5].
Stage 2: Quality Management System (QMS) Audit - Assess quality manual, organizational structure, document control procedures, internal audit records, and corrective action systems. ISO 9001 certification is highly valued, but even without certification, manufacturers should demonstrate structured quality processes aligned with ISO 9001 principles [5].
Stage 3: Production Capacity & Facility Conditions - Evaluate production lines, equipment condition, facility organization, capacity planning records, and technical capabilities. For curtain wall manufacturers, this includes checking aluminum/stainless steel fabrication equipment, glass handling systems, assembly jigs, and climate-controlled storage for materials [5].
Stage 4: Process Control & Quality Assurance - Review incoming material inspection, in-process quality checkpoints, work instructions, final inspection procedures, and laboratory testing capabilities. Curtain wall-specific checks include water penetration testing, air infiltration testing, structural performance verification, and dimensional accuracy [5].

Stage 5: Working Conditions, Labor & Safety Compliance - Verify no child labor, compliance with working hours and wage laws, worker safety training, and basic welfare facilities. Social compliance certifications (BSCI, SEDEX/SMETA, SA8000) are increasingly required by European and North American buyers [5].
Stage 6: Environmental Sustainability Compliance - Check environmental permits, waste management systems, pollution control measures, and resource usage monitoring. For curtain wall manufacturers, this includes proper handling of metal scraps, chemical waste from surface treatments, and energy consumption tracking [5].
Stage 7: Supply Chain Traceability & Material Sourcing - Verify approved supplier lists, material traceability systems, lead time management, and on-time delivery track records. Curtain wall projects require precise material tracking from raw metal coils through finished assemblies, with batch identification for quality traceability [5].
Stage 8: Management Commitment & Continuous Improvement - Assess management involvement in quality programs, measurable quality objectives, continuous improvement initiatives, employee training investments, and security measures. Long-term partnership potential depends on management's commitment to maintaining and improving standards over time [5].
